The Chiltepin chilli plants usually grow in the wild and are pollinated by birds. It is thought to be the oldest of all Capsicum annum species. But due to many recent factors these wild chillies are unfortunately rather endangered so help out Mother Nature by growing these little gems that are true delight. The great thing about the Chiltepin is that unlike most other chillies these are pea-sized so they can be eaten as is and added to a number of foods without the fuss of opening and de-seeding (such as sprinkled on ice cream!). The burn is rather surprising but subsides quickly, making it all the more fun.
